Preferred skills – Biotransformation team:

  • Ph.D. in Microbiology, Biotechnology, Bioinformatics, Biochemical Engineering, Molecular Biology, or a related discipline preferred, with significant experience in the food and beverage, biotechnology, or pharmaceutical industry.

* Recent Ph.D. plus 0-2 yrs of industry experience for Scientist level.

* Ph.D. plus 3-5+ yrs of industry experience (non-academic) to qualify

for Associate Principal level.

  • As a member of the Genetics and Fermentation team in Ingredient R&D, this role requires subject matter expertise and hands-on experience in strain discovery, microbial strain engineering, classical mutagenesis, microbial physiology, CRISPR, and other genome editing tools.
  • Strong, hands-on experience in DNA/RNA isolation, PCR/qPCR, plasmid construction, vector design, cloning (restriction enzyme, Gibson Assembly, Golden Gate), transformation, conjugation, electroporation, sequencing analysis, recombinant protein expression, and gene expression analysis.
  • Experience in host strain development, mutant library construction, phenotype screening, genotype-phenotype correlation, enzyme characterization, and metabolic pathway optimization.
  • Good understanding of and hands-on experience in microbial fermentation, bioprocess development, and downstream processing as they relate to laboratory- and pilot-scale process development and optimization.
  • Demonstrated ability to design, execute, analyze, and troubleshoot molecular biology and fermentation experiments, maintain accurate laboratory documentation, and communicate technical findings through reports, presentations, patents, and scientific publications.
